STEYTLERVILLE / WILLOWMORE: Game reserve and accommodation of note
The landscape is varied, and the topography includes rugged mountains with deep, plunging cliffs, ridges at the foothills and more rounded hills, valleys and deep ravines and plains. Dry rivers that flow only in the rainy season, traverse the farm. The lush vegetation includes patches of shrubs, bushes with denser riverine thicket and many mature trees along the banks of the dry rivers. This diverse landscape encompasses three converging biomes including valley bushveld, Karoo like scrubs’, and aloe`s. This supports a diversity of vegetation that in turn supports a wide variety of animal and game life as well as mammal species, various birds, reptiles and a host of nocturnal animals. This balanced, diverse habitat ensures a perfect balance in naturally available food for both browsers and grazers.
Plenty of the beautiful Shepherd- or Motopie trees (Boscia albitrunca), also known as ‘Witgat’ grow here. With its various shapes and sizes, and attractive dense, round or spreading crown, Shepherd trees thrive in this dry climate.
This array of wildlife and vegetation creates a feeling of being in the Bushveld, while in the middle of the Karoo, without the dangers of malaria or dangerous predators. Take in the sounds of the amazing birdlife, stalk the shy game, or just get immersed in the beauty of the stars in the vast, milky night skies while nocturnal calls in the bushes and trees create a mysterious atmosphere.
At present the variety of game like kudu (about 30), njala (7), springbuck (45) to the tiny steenbok and duiker, as well as bushpig roams the entire farm. Other smaller mammal species, such as bat-eared foxes, mongooses and aardvark also call this area home.

Infrastructure consists of a stunning 3 bedroom / 2 bathroom (one en-suite) main house with indoor braai area boasts with a large stoep overlooking the reserve and lush garden. Other buildings are a smaller house occupied by the manager, outbuildings and an undercover storage/parking area for the tractor and implements.
The game reserve consists of 2 fenced sections. Of the total acreage about 244-ha is 2,6m high game-fenced (in excellent condition) and on the rest of the acreage the perimeter fence is jackal-proof. All buildings and infrastructure are in good repair and sufficient security systems are in place.
